I had a prob like that and after changing the gasket the noise was still there - the ticking was actually an exhaust leak coming from the header between the tube and flange somehow - it was a leak just inside the header bolt hole. I welded up the header tube inside a little bit and that fixed it. It was hard to find exactly where it was coming from, but it was a leak of the actual header and not the gasket.
